cause to be surprised; "the news really surprised me"

listen to the pronunciation of cause to be surprised; "the news really surprised me"
English - Turkish

Definition of cause to be surprised; "the news really surprised me" in English Turkish dictionary

cause to be
neden olmak
cause to be
neden ol
cause to be surprised; "the news really surprised me"
Favorites